404 Not Found
Please forward this error screen to peugeotrczforum.co.uk's WebMaster.

The server cannot find the requested page:

  • peugeotrczforum.co.uk/viewtopic.php?p=112838&sid=2d6c8a1b787a3ded61f5448737a668f1 (port 80)